Slide

Don’t look back. Don’t you ever look back…

Shy tattoo artist Ash has a troubled past. Years of neglect, drug abuse, and life on the streets have taken their toll, and sometimes it seems the deep, unspoken bond with his lover is the only balm for wounds he doesn’t quite understand.

Chicago paramedic Pete is warmth, love, and strength—things Ash never knew he could have, and never even knew he wanted until Pete showed him. But fate is a cruel, cruel mistress, and when nightmares collide with the present, their tentatively built world comes crashing down.

Traumatic events in Pete’s work life distance him from home, and he doesn’t realize until it’s too late that Ash has slipped away. Betrayal, secrets, and lies unfold, and when a devastating coincidence takes hold, Pete must fight with all he has to save the love of his life.


Review 

My Rating - 5 Stars!


Slide, by Garrett Leigh is a gritty, tough read.

We get to know Ash and Pete and the way their relationship starts. They are sweet together, but there are some really tough parts to read. And then we learn of some even more traumatic events from Ash's past and I had to stop to remind myself that this is fiction. 

The story is detailed, gutsy and jarring. Ash is broken, influenced by awful events in his past. He has finally found peace and strength in Pete, but things still aren't easy for him.

One of my favorite parts is early on, with the way that Pete comforts Ash in his sleep. This is so tender, sweet, and beautiful.

Slide is an emotional journey that will have you feeling every emotion along with them. Be prepared for tough upbringings, tragic events, physical and emotional scars, and some healing. Garrett Leigh has gifted us with a wonderful story of surviving abuse and learning to love yourself.

Rare

Paramedic Pete Adams lived through the year from hell watching his lover, Ash, fall apart, and the precarious balance between work and home is becoming more strained. His heart is always home, with Ash, but the dark side to his job is weighing him down.


Tattoo artist Ash Fagin is recovering from a nervous breakdown triggered by revelations about his traumatic childhood. His battle with mental illness is far from over, but with Pete by his side, he's feeling good again, so good he doesn’t notice something missing until it walks right into his living room.


Ash believes he’s had enough coincidence in his life, but when a voice from the past comes looking for him, it takes the devastating injuries of the one he loves most to convince him to let a ghost become the family he never knew he wanted.


Review 


My Rating - 5 Stars!

Garrett Leigh's Rare is a heartwarming, yet complicated follow up to Slide. 

In Rare, Ash and Pete are an established couple who have already dealt with a lot of their issues. Now we continue to follow their lives, as they face some more issues and dangers. We follow these deeply emotional characters as Ash meets his sister, and Pete is injured on the job. 

The story line is creative, poignant, and thoughtful. Once again we are treated to two wonderful characters who are extremely well developed and who are perfect for one another. Their story is raw and intense, leaving me fully engrossed in their powerful tale. But throughout, they are completely devoted to one another and their intense love.

And, as always, they are quite hot and steamy together!

Rare is more than I ever expected, and I am thrilled to have found this book/series. Garrett Leigh excels at creating these characters and their amazing lives. She has a fantastic way with words and uses them to create magic.

Garrett Leigh is an award-winning British writer and book designer, currently working for Dreamspinner Press, Loose Id, Riptide Publishing, and Fox Love Press.


Garrett's debut novel, Slide, won Best Bisexual Debut at the 2014 Rainbow Book Awards, and her polyamorous novel, Misfits was a finalist in the 2016 LAMBDA awards.


When not writing, Garrett can generally be found procrastinating on Twitter, cooking up a storm, or sitting on her behind doing as little as possible, all the while shouting at her menagerie of children and animals and attempting to tame her unruly and wonderful FOX.


Garrett is also an award winning cover artist, taking the silver medal at the Benjamin Franklin Book Awards in 2016. She designs for various publishing houses and independent authors at blackjazzdesign.com, and co-owns the specialist stock sitemoonstockphotography.com with renowned LGBTQA+ photographer Dan Burgess.
